Nestled within the charming cobblestone streets of Tallinn’s Old Town, the Estonian Health Museum (Eesti Tervise Muuseum) invites visitors to embark on a fascinating journey through the wonders of the human body and the history of healthcare. Set inside a beautifully preserved historic building, the museum seamlessly blends modern, hands-on exhibits with Old Town’s timeless atmosphere—making it an essential stop for families, curious travelers, and science enthusiasts alike.
Inside, you’ll encounter a unique world where vivid displays, interactive installations, and authentic artifacts explore everything from anatomy and genetics to public health and the evolution of medicine. Whether you’re captivated by the mysteries of the human brain, eager to explore vintage medical equipment, or simply want a fun and educational indoor outing, the Estonian Health Museum provides an engaging experience for all ages.
Exhibitions & Features
- Permanent Collection – Discover an extensive, hands-on exhibition covering the anatomy and physiology of the human body, dental health, and the story of healthcare through the ages.
- Special Exhibitions – Enjoy changing themed displays on topics like mental health, nutrition, historical pandemics, and medical innovations.
- Guided Tours – Available in Estonian, English, Russian; school programs and group bookings can be arranged in advance.
- Interactive Features – Touch, test, and explore with interactive models (try the “Smoker’s Lungs,” check your reflexes, or peek inside a human body model).
- Admission Fees – €12 adults, €7 children/students, €25 family ticket
Opening Hours
- Monday: Closed
- Tuesday–Sunday: 10:00 – 18:00
- Holidays: Check website for special holiday hours
Additional Information
- Atmosphere: Unique blend of historic charm and modern science, with bright displays and family-friendly vibes
- Popular For: Interactive exhibits, kid-friendly learning, group tours, and special health-focused events
- Tips: Allow at least 1–2 hours for a thorough visit; audio guides available; perfect on rainy days or as an educational stop between sightseeing
- Access Options: Located in the heart of Old Town, easily reachable on foot; bicycle racks nearby; limited street parking (observe local parking times); wheelchair-accessible entrance from courtyard
